Basics of Microservices

Monolith vs SOA vs Microservices
Free tutorial
Rating: 4.3 out of 5 (380 ratings)
7,016 students
1hr of on-demand video

What is Monolith ?
Issues with Monolith & how it was addressed in later design Patterns
Why SOA arrived ?
Evolution of Microservices
What is Microservices ?
Why Microservices ?
Who should be using Microservices
Things to be addressed in Microservices


  • Aware of architectural as well as developer concepts
  • Idea about Service Oriented Architecture(SOA)


By end of the course you will have fair amount of idea on below things

  1. What is a typical Monolith looks like ?

  2. Issues with Monolith with practical example & design walk through

  3. How industry arrived at SOA.

  4. What are issues with SOA

  5. Why Microservices

  6. Advantages of Microservices

  7. Design consideration need to be made,while adapting Microservices

  8. How to make sure, if microservices is best fit for you.

Who this course is for:

  • Beginner of Microservices
  • Business Analyst
  • Project Managers and above
  • Developers
  • Application Architects


Senior Architect
Sachin Kapale
  • 4.0 Instructor Rating
  • 599 Reviews
  • 32,711 Students
  • 3 Courses

Sachin Kapale is having IT experience of 19+ yrs,with multiple MNCs & fortune 500 clients.

He is a book author and holds various certifications.

He works with senior management to establish strategic plans and objectives, document technical strategies to facilitate operational business needs , Assess systems requirements and design against best practices, technology advances, industry standards, and business needs. Provides direction on implementing feasible, cost-effective solutions to the overall system architecture and design to meet these needs

Also Sachin works closely with Health Services Operations management and staff, Operations Systems’ technical engineers, and process engineers to provide guidance and ensure adequate design for meeting Health Services’ business objectives and strategy & Serve as the key technical point of contact in developing the technical solutions in response to Request for Proposals, Change Requests, and business needs. Sachin also review federal, state, and company policies to determine applicability to systems functionality, design, and operation.He also develop strategies to fulfill requirements and assess effectiveness of implementation. He also collaborate and coordinate with appropriate internal and external groups to ensure the confidentiality and security of all corporate information

His expertise is in designing micro services based architecture on cloud based environments.

Working as success serving as key point of contact for design of complex information technology solutions. He has technical papers presentations on Web 2.0. He can perform comfortably in a fast-paced, deadline oriented environment

Perform quantitative and qualitative analyses of existing business processes based on in-depth industry knowledge of organizational and client objectives

His current passion is working on Artificial Intelligence ,machine learning in healthcare call center business and in back office area.

Top companies trust Udemy

Get your team access to Udemy's top 25,000+ courses